Atlantic University College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

Part-time undergraduates at Atlantic University College paid an average of $150 per credit hour in 2019-2020. This tuition was the same for both in-state and out-of-state students.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$6,795$6,795
Fees$705$705
Books and Supplies$1,000$1,000

In the 2019-2020 academic year, 27 students received their bachelor’s degree in animation, interactive technology, video graphics and special effects.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 11.1% of the animation, interactive technology, video graphics and special effects students who took home a bachelor’s degree in 2019-2020. This is less than the nationwide number of 50.4%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Of those students who received a bachelor’s degree in animation, interactive technology, video graphics and special effects at Atlantic University College in 2019-2020, all were racial-ethnic minorities*.
